    Description

    The Point in Time survey is an annual count of Colorado’s homeless population. It provides valuable information for the County and the state to understand and respond to the needs of unhoused individuals.

    Volunteers will go to a specific location in Arapahoe County in teams of 2-3 and collect data about the number of individuals who may be experiencing homelessness, including their background and resource needs. This data is essential to Arapahoe County staff to guide programming support. An orientation and training will be provided before January 27.
